You are viewing a plain text version of this content. The canonical link for it is here.
Posted to dev@wookie.apache.org by "Scott Wilson (JIRA)" <ji...@apache.org> on 2009/12/02 10:56:20 UTC

[jira] Created: (WOOKIE-81) Ensure all code has license headers

Ensure all code has license headers
-----------------------------------

                 Key: WOOKIE-81
                 URL: https://issues.apache.org/jira/browse/WOOKIE-81
             Project: Wookie
          Issue Type: Task
            Reporter: Scott Wilson


Not all files have license headers, see http://ci.apache.org/projects/wookie/rat-output.txt for more information.

This includes JS, JSP, CSS, and HTML.

-- 
This message is automatically generated by JIRA.
-
You can reply to this email to add a comment to the issue online.


[jira] Work logged: (WOOKIE-81) Ensure all code has license headers

Posted by "Scott Wilson (JIRA)" <ji...@apache.org>.
     [ https://issues.apache.org/jira/browse/WOOKIE-81?page=com.atlassian.jira.plugin.system.issuetabpanels:worklog-tabpanel#action_11105 ]

Scott Wilson logged work on WOOKIE-81:
--------------------------------------

                Author: Scott Wilson
            Created on: 22/Oct/10 07:04 AM
            Start Date: 22/Oct/10 07:04 AM
    Worklog Time Spent: 2h 

Issue Time Tracking
-------------------

            Time Spent: 2h
    Remaining Estimate: 0h

> Ensure all code has license headers
> -----------------------------------
>
>                 Key: WOOKIE-81
>                 URL: https://issues.apache.org/jira/browse/WOOKIE-81
>             Project: Wookie
>          Issue Type: Task
>            Reporter: Scott Wilson
>             Fix For: 0.9.0
>
>          Time Spent: 2h
>  Remaining Estimate: 0h
>
> Not all files have license headers, see http://ci.apache.org/projects/wookie/rat-output.txt for more information.
> This includes JS, JSP, CSS, and HTML.

-- 
This message is automatically generated by JIRA.
-
You can reply to this email to add a comment to the issue online.


[jira] Commented: (WOOKIE-81) Ensure all code has license headers

Posted by "Scott Wilson (JIRA)" <ji...@apache.org>.
    [ https://issues.apache.org/jira/browse/WOOKIE-81?page=com.atlassian.jira.plugin.system.issuetabpanels:comment-tabpanel&focusedCommentId=12906522#action_12906522 ] 

Scott Wilson commented on WOOKIE-81:
------------------------------------

Buildbot now outputs the very nice HTML report:

http://ci.apache.org/projects/wookie/rat-output.html

Currently only 3 files need looking at.

> Ensure all code has license headers
> -----------------------------------
>
>                 Key: WOOKIE-81
>                 URL: https://issues.apache.org/jira/browse/WOOKIE-81
>             Project: Wookie
>          Issue Type: Task
>            Reporter: Scott Wilson
>             Fix For: 0.8.1
>
>
> Not all files have license headers, see http://ci.apache.org/projects/wookie/rat-output.txt for more information.
> This includes JS, JSP, CSS, and HTML.

-- 
This message is automatically generated by JIRA.
-
You can reply to this email to add a comment to the issue online.


[jira] Commented: (WOOKIE-81) Ensure all code has license headers

Posted by "Ross Gardler (JIRA)" <ji...@apache.org>.
    [ https://issues.apache.org/jira/browse/WOOKIE-81?page=com.atlassian.jira.plugin.system.issuetabpanels:comment-tabpanel&focusedCommentId=12784745#action_12784745 ] 

Ross Gardler commented on WOOKIE-81:
------------------------------------

We should use RAT to do this, it checks files for licence headers and will report those that are not licenced correctly. It will also automatically add licence headers to missing files if you want it to.

There is an ANT task for it, so it's a case of configuring that.

We should also ask Gaving to add it to the buildbot when we have the config setup.

> Ensure all code has license headers
> -----------------------------------
>
>                 Key: WOOKIE-81
>                 URL: https://issues.apache.org/jira/browse/WOOKIE-81
>             Project: Wookie
>          Issue Type: Task
>            Reporter: Scott Wilson
>
> Not all files have license headers, see http://ci.apache.org/projects/wookie/rat-output.txt for more information.
> This includes JS, JSP, CSS, and HTML.

-- 
This message is automatically generated by JIRA.
-
You can reply to this email to add a comment to the issue online.


[jira] Closed: (WOOKIE-81) Ensure all code has license headers

Posted by "Scott Wilson (JIRA)" <ji...@apache.org>.
     [ https://issues.apache.org/jira/browse/WOOKIE-81?page=com.atlassian.jira.plugin.system.issuetabpanels:all-tabpanel ]

Scott Wilson closed WOOKIE-81.
------------------------------

    Resolution: Fixed

Done for 0.9.0

RAT confirms no missing headers.

Have gone through and checked dependencies on 3rd party code in Ivy, Features, Connectors and Widgets

Have added top-level NOTICE and LICENSE files

Have updated all_licenses.txt with license details for all 3rd-party code

I think we're all good to go! (But please check my work...)

> Ensure all code has license headers
> -----------------------------------
>
>                 Key: WOOKIE-81
>                 URL: https://issues.apache.org/jira/browse/WOOKIE-81
>             Project: Wookie
>          Issue Type: Task
>            Reporter: Scott Wilson
>             Fix For: 0.9.0
>
>          Time Spent: 2h
>  Remaining Estimate: 0h
>
> Not all files have license headers, see http://ci.apache.org/projects/wookie/rat-output.txt for more information.
> This includes JS, JSP, CSS, and HTML.

-- 
This message is automatically generated by JIRA.
-
You can reply to this email to add a comment to the issue online.


[jira] Updated: (WOOKIE-81) Ensure all code has license headers

Posted by "Ross Gardler (JIRA)" <ji...@apache.org>.
     [ https://issues.apache.org/jira/browse/WOOKIE-81?page=com.atlassian.jira.plugin.system.issuetabpanels:all-tabpanel ]

Ross Gardler updated WOOKIE-81:
-------------------------------

    Fix Version/s: 0.8.1

Gavin has implemented the BuildBot (thanks Gavin)

> Ensure all code has license headers
> -----------------------------------
>
>                 Key: WOOKIE-81
>                 URL: https://issues.apache.org/jira/browse/WOOKIE-81
>             Project: Wookie
>          Issue Type: Task
>            Reporter: Scott Wilson
>             Fix For: 0.8.1
>
>
> Not all files have license headers, see http://ci.apache.org/projects/wookie/rat-output.txt for more information.
> This includes JS, JSP, CSS, and HTML.

-- 
This message is automatically generated by JIRA.
-
You can reply to this email to add a comment to the issue online.